The US dollar consolidated against the euro, as investors await the announcement on Fed's monetary policy and analyze the data for Germany and the euro zone. The survey results, presented by the GfK, showed that German consumer confidence index fell in August as economic expectations and prospects for earnings worsened after Britons voted for withdrawal from the EU. The index of consumer climate fell to 10.0 points in August from 10.1 points in July. However, the figure was above forecasts (9.9 points). The index of economic expectations fell by 8.6 points to 9.4 points.

Meanwhile, the European Central Bank said that the monetary aggregate M3 grew in June at 5 percent year on year, confirming the estimates of experts, and accelerated the pace compared to May (when the M3 aggregate rose by 4.9 percent). Private sector credit growth accelerated to 1.5 percent from 1.3 percent in May. The volume of lending to households increased by 1.7 percent y/y, compared with an increase of 1.6 percent in May.

As for the Fed meeting, analysts almost completely eliminate the possibility of a rate hike in July, but market participants are hoping to get new guideline on the possible terms of policy tightening in the coming months after a series of strong data. Futures on Fed rate point out only a 2% chance of a rate hike in July. Meanwhile, the probability of a rate hike in December up almost 20%. Reuters latest survey found that just over half of the 100 economists expect the Fed to raise rates in Q4 to 0.50% -0.75%. The change is likely to occur in December, according to Fed funds futures.

ONS said that in the 2nd quarter the UK's gross domestic product grew by 0.6 percent compared with an increase of 0.4 percent in the first three months of this year. It was expected that the economy will expand by 0.4 percent. In annual terms, GDP grew by 2.2 percent, recording the strongest growth during the year, and accelerate the pace compared to the first quarter (+2.0 percent). It was predicted that economic growth will stabilize at 2.0 percent. In the 2nd quarter, the services sector recorded an increase of 0.5 percent, while the manufacturing sector - by 2.1 per cent (the best figure since 1999). In contrast, the segment of construction and agriculture reported a decrease of 0.4 percent and 1.0 percent respectively.

The yen has stabilized against the US dollar after the strong fluctuations in the beginning of the session, which were caused by expectations of action by the Government of Japan. Initially, the yen has weakened sharply after WSJ reports that Japan is considering the release of 50-year Japanese government bonds. However, later the Minister of Finance has denied such information. Additional pressure on the yen have reported that Japanese Prime Minister Abe said Wednesday that the stimulus package amounting to 27 trillion yen. Then Abe personally confirmed that the size of the package is now at 28 trillion yen and added that the package will be ready next week.

Most likely, the Central Bank decides to increase ETF purchases at the upcoming meeting. Also not ruled out is a further reduction in interest rates and increasing government bond purchases.
